What Is Group Training in First Aid and CPR?
Group training refers to educational sessions conducted with numerous individuals who find out with each other under the support of a qualified instructor. In the context of first aid and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ation programs, this layout allows participants to engage with each other while grasping essential lifesaving skills.
How Does Group Educating Work?
In group sessions, participants commonly undertake a mix of academic understanding and practical exercises. The instructor covers crucial ideas such as:
- Basics of first aid Techniques for executing CPR Use of automated outside defibrillators (AEDs) Protocols for responding to emergencies
Participants involve with role-playing scenarios, simulations, and hands-on technique. This interactive environment fosters far better understanding and retention.

FAQs about Team Training in First Aid and Mouth-to-mouth Resuscitation Courses
1. What qualifications need to my fitness instructor have?
Your trainer must have appropriate certifications from identified companies such as the American Heart Association (AHA) or Red Cross together with substantial mentor experience!
2. Is there an age requirement for participating?
Most programs accept participants aged 12 years of ages and over; however, it's a good idea always examine in advance given that various organizations might have particular restrictions based upon age groups!
3. The length of time does it generally take to complete these courses?
Depending upon the kind chosen-- a basic course could last around 4-- 6 hours while innovative ones might expand up-to 2 days!
4. Will I get a qualification upon completion?
Absolutely! A lot of trusted establishments supply certifications verifying completion as soon as you have actually efficiently passed any type of required evaluations assessed by your trainer!
5. Can I get involved if I have no prior experience?
Yes! Many people enlist without any history expertise due to the fact that instructors break down principles into manageable parts catered in the direction of beginners!
6. Are there refresher courses available after getting certified?
Definitely! Many companies urge individuals re-certify every two years considering that guidelines progress on a regular basis guaranteeing you remain updated with existing practices!
